#include "mailsmtp.h"
#include <string.h>
#include <stdlib.h>
#include "mail.h"

int mailsmtp_init(mailsmtp * session)
{
  int r;

  r = mailesmtp_ehlo(session);

  if (r == MAILSMTP_NO_ERROR)
    return MAILSMTP_NO_ERROR;

  r = mailsmtp_helo(session);
  if (r == MAILSMTP_NO_ERROR)
    return MAILSMTP_NO_ERROR;

  return r;
}



int mailesmtp_send(mailsmtp * session,
		    const char * from,
		    int return_full,
		    const char * envid,
		    clist * addresses,
		    const char * message, size_t size)
{
  int r;
  clistiter * l;

  if (!session->esmtp)
    return mailsmtp_send(session, from, addresses, message, size);

  r = mailesmtp_mail(session, from, return_full, envid);
  if (r != MAILSMTP_NO_ERROR)
    return r;

  for(l = clist_begin(addresses) ; l != NULL; l = clist_next(l)) {
    struct esmtp_address * addr;
    
    addr = clist_content(l);

    r = mailesmtp_rcpt(session, addr->address, addr->notify, addr->orcpt);
    if (r != MAILSMTP_NO_ERROR)
      return r;
  }

  r = mailsmtp_data(session);
  if (r != MAILSMTP_NO_ERROR)
    return r;

  r = mailsmtp_data_message(session, message, size);
  if (r != MAILSMTP_NO_ERROR)
    return r;

  return MAILSMTP_NO_ERROR;
}

int mailsmtp_send(mailsmtp * session,
		   const char * from,
		   clist * addresses,
		   const char * message, size_t size)
{
  int r;
  clistiter * l;

  r = mailsmtp_mail(session, from);
  if (r != MAILSMTP_NO_ERROR)
    return r;

  for(l = clist_begin(addresses) ; l != NULL; l = clist_next(l)) {
    struct esmtp_address * addr;
    
    addr = clist_content(l);
    
    r = mailsmtp_rcpt(session, addr->address);
    if (r != MAILSMTP_NO_ERROR)
      return r;
  }

  r = mailsmtp_data(session);
  if (r != MAILSMTP_NO_ERROR)
    return r;

  r = mailsmtp_data_message(session, message, size);
  if (r != MAILSMTP_NO_ERROR)
    return r;

  return MAILSMTP_NO_ERROR;
}
